Rechercher : dans
Par :

Wamp [serveur mysql ne marche pas]

Dernière réponse le 26 oct 2009 à 10:35:58 neointhematrix, le 28 aoû 2007 à 10:27:41 
 Signaler ce message aux modérateurs

Bonjour à tous,

Voici mon probleme, je suis actuellement en stage et je dois developper une appli web. J'ai installé en local wamp (je l'ai deja fait chez moi et tout marche nickel), cependant ici le serveur mysql semble refuser de démarrer et impossible de lancer phpMyadmin. je ne comprend vraiment pas pourquoi. Les configurations ont été laissées par défaut.
Quant aux logs d'erreur, il n'y a rien dans MYSQL (je ne sais pas si c'est normal),
log d'erreur php : [28-Aug-2007 09:59:39] PHP Warning: ksort() expects parameter 1 to be array, null given in C:\wamp\scripts\refresh_apache_mod.php on line 37

log d'erreur apache :

[Tue Aug 28 09:57:31 2007] [warn] pid file C:/wamp/Apache2/logs/httpd.pid overwritten -- Unclean shutdown of previous Apache run?
[Tue Aug 28 09:57:32 2007] [notice] Apache/2.2.4 (Win32) PHP/5.2.3 configured -- resuming normal operations
[Tue Aug 28 09:57:32 2007] [notice] Server built: Jan 9 2007 23:17:20
[Tue Aug 28 09:57:32 2007] [notice] Parent: Created child process 3232
[Tue Aug 28 09:57:32 2007] [notice] Child 3232: Child process is running
[Tue Aug 28 09:57:32 2007] [notice] Child 3232: Acquired the start mutex.
[Tue Aug 28 09:57:32 2007] [notice] Child 3232: Starting 250 worker threads.
[Tue Aug 28 09:57:32 2007] [notice] Child 3232: Starting thread to listen on port 80.
[Tue Aug 28 09:59:44 2007] [notice] Parent: Received shutdown signal -- Shutting down the server.
[Tue Aug 28 09:59:44 2007] [notice] Child 3232: Exit event signaled. Child process is ending.
[Tue Aug 28 09:59:45 2007] [notice] Child 3232: Released the start mutex
[Tue Aug 28 09:59:46 2007] [notice] Child 3232: Waiting for 250 worker threads to exit.
[Tue Aug 28 09:59:46 2007] [notice] Child 3232: All worker threads have exited.
[Tue Aug 28 09:59:46 2007] [notice] Child 3232: Child process is exiting
[Tue Aug 28 09:59:46 2007] [notice] Parent: Child process exited successfully.
[Tue Aug 28 10:00:08 2007] [notice] Apache/2.2.4 (Win32) PHP/5.2.3 configured -- resuming normal operations
[Tue Aug 28 10:00:08 2007] [notice] Server built: Jan 9 2007 23:17:20
[Tue Aug 28 10:00:08 2007] [notice] Parent: Created child process 2708
[Tue Aug 28 10:00:08 2007] [notice] Child 2708: Child process is running
[Tue Aug 28 10:00:08 2007] [notice] Child 2708: Acquired the start mutex.
[Tue Aug 28 10:00:08 2007] [notice] Child 2708: Starting 250 worker threads.
[Tue Aug 28 10:00:08 2007] [notice] Child 2708: Starting thread to listen on port 80.
[Tue Aug 28 10:12:23 2007] [notice] Parent: Received shutdown signal -- Shutting down the server.
[Tue Aug 28 10:12:23 2007] [notice] Child 2708: Exit event signaled. Child process is ending.
[Tue Aug 28 10:12:24 2007] [notice] Child 2708: Released the start mutex
[Tue Aug 28 10:12:25 2007] [notice] Child 2708: Waiting for 250 worker threads to exit.
[Tue Aug 28 10:12:25 2007] [notice] Child 2708: All worker threads have exited.
[Tue Aug 28 10:12:25 2007] [notice] Child 2708: Child process is exiting
[Tue Aug 28 10:12:25 2007] [notice] Parent: Child process exited successfully.
[Tue Aug 28 10:12:25 2007] [notice] Apache/2.2.4 (Win32) PHP/5.2.3 configured -- resuming normal operations
[Tue Aug 28 10:12:25 2007] [notice] Server built: Jan 9 2007 23:17:20
[Tue Aug 28 10:12:25 2007] [notice] Parent: Created child process 716
[Tue Aug 28 10:12:25 2007] [notice] Child 716: Child process is running
[Tue Aug 28 10:12:25 2007] [notice] Child 716: Acquired the start mutex.
[Tue Aug 28 10:12:25 2007] [notice] Child 716: Starting 250 worker threads.
[Tue Aug 28 10:12:25 2007] [notice] Child 716: Starting thread to listen on port 80.


Pour récapituler, Apache semble fonctionner puisque je tombe sur la page de wamp cependant mysql non:"MySQL n'est pas lancé ou votre configuration phpmyadmin n'est pas bonne."

Je ne sais plus quoi faire. Merci d'avance de votre aide

Configuration: Windows XP
Firefox 1.5.0.12

Meilleures réponses pour « Wamp [serveur mysql ne marche pas] » dans :
Installation rapide de LAMP (Apache+MySql+php) sous Linux VoirLAMP = Linux+Apache+MySql+Php. C'est le serveur web par excellence. L'ensemble est facile à installer. Installation rapide sudo aptitude install apache2 php5 mysql-server php5-mysql libapache2-mod-php5 Le mot de passe administrateur mySQL...
Installation / migration Mysql 5.1 avec les binaires officiels VoirPour de multiples raisons, je préfère installer Mysql depuis les binaires compilés par Mysql ,plutôt que d'utiliser les packages (rpm, apt, ...) : les packages installent dans les répertoires de leur choix, il est difficile de maîtriser cela on...
MySQL – Optimisation VoirL’optimisation au niveau de MySQL passe par trois composants, à savoir : Optimisation du serveur MySQL Optimisation de la base de données Optimisation des requêtes Optimisation de la configuration de serveur MySQL L’optimisation du serveur peut...

1

MarsuBoss, le 28 aoû 2007 à 10:43:40

Bonjour,

Au début, je pensais qu'il y a un autre serveur de mysql qui s'occupe déjà mais après lu ce message d'erreur, je ne vois pas où le problème avec Mysql... Au moins vous avez vérifié si le port 3306 est déjà ouvert ?

Configuration: Mac OS X
Safari 522.12.1

Répondre à MarsuBoss

3

neointhematrix, le 28 aoû 2007 à 10:59:36

Salut, ben j ai fait un nestsat -a mais le port 3306 n'est pas repertorié donc normalement ca doit etre bon non?

Configuration: Windows XP
Firefox 1.5.0.12

Répondre à neointhematrix

2

Ohm-WorK, le 28 aoû 2007 à 10:44:44

Salut

Dans services.msc, mysql est bien lancé ? Si tu le lance manuellement, tu obtient un message d'erreur ?

Tchusss La vie est une maladie mortelle, sexuellement transmissible ­(Woody Allen)

Configuration: Windows XP
Internet Explorer 7.0

Répondre à Ohm-WorK

4

neointhematrix, le 28 aoû 2007 à 11:02:09

Salut, dans service j ai un wampmysqld mais je l'ai mis en automatique mais j'arrive pas a lui mettre le statut demarré (il était en manuel, arreteé).

Configuration: Windows XP
Firefox 1.5.0.12

Répondre à neointhematrix

5

Ohm-WorK, le 28 aoû 2007 à 11:03:49

Qu'est-ce qu'il te met comme message d'erreur quand tu essaye de le démarrer ? La vie est une maladie mortelle, sexuellement transmissible ­(Woody Allen)

Configuration: Windows XP
Internet Explorer 7.0

Répondre à Ohm-WorK

6

neointhematrix, le 28 aoû 2007 à 11:08:42

Depuis la, impossible, le bouton démarré est grisé, je peux pas cliquer dessus. Et si j'essaye depuis wamp de démarrer mysql, il me fait:"could not execute menu item (internal error)[ecxeption] Could not perform service action: Une instance du service s'exécute déjà"

Mais je comprend pas comment ca peut deja s'exécuter en fait si je l'ai pas lancé.

Configuration: Windows XP
Firefox 1.5.0.12

Répondre à neointhematrix

7

MarsuBoss, le 28 aoû 2007 à 11:09:47

Tu as déjà essayé réinstaller wamp ?

Configuration: Mac OS X
Safari 522.12.1

Répondre à MarsuBoss

8

neointhematrix, le 28 aoû 2007 à 11:14:30

Oulala l'ami lol, je ne compte même plus combien de fois je l'ai fait. Mais plus sérieusement je desespère. Peut etre un autre indice j'ai essayé d'installer easyphp (apres bien sur avoir desinstaller wamp pour eviter tout probleme) et là pareil, ca marche pas.

Configuration: Windows XP
Firefox 1.5.0.12

Répondre à neointhematrix

9

Ohm-WorK, le 28 aoû 2007 à 11:16:27

Si démarrer est grisé quand tu es en démarrage automatique, et que uniquement arreter est dispo, c'est que ton service est déjà lancé. Si c'est ca, essaye de taper : C:\wamp\mysql\bin\mysqladmin -u root -p

Ca va te permettre de te logguer, donne moi la réponse du message.
Sinon, tu peux aussi lancer mysql en ligne de commande plutot que par service windows c:\wamp\mysql\bin\mysqld

Perso, ce que je te conseille, c'est de ne pas passer par wamp, mais d'installer les composants un par un : rien de tel que de plonger quelques heures dans les configs pour connaitre parfaitement ton serveur :) La vie est une maladie mortelle, sexuellement transmissible ­(Woody Allen)

Répondre à Ohm-WorK

10

neointhematrix, le 28 aoû 2007 à 11:24:03

Sérieux j'apprécie ton aide mais si j'ai installé wamp c'est pour ne pas avoir à installer les composants un par un :) .
Quant à ta ligne de commande j'ai testé mais y me demande un password.

Configuration: Windows XP
Firefox 1.5.0.12

Répondre à neointhematrix

11

Ohm-WorK, le 28 aoû 2007 à 11:26:28

C'est que ton wamp a installé mysql en y mettant un mot de passe... Voilà pourquoi je préfère tout installer moi meme, au moins je connais les configs ;-) Après je n'es jamais utilisé wamp (pour les raisons précédements citées), donc je peux pas t'en dire plus... désolé :) La vie est une maladie mortelle, sexuellement transmissible ­(Woody Allen)

Configuration: Windows XP
Internet Explorer 7.0

Répondre à Ohm-WorK

12

MarsuBoss, le 28 aoû 2007 à 11:27:35

Par défaut, le mot de passe est vide.

Configuration: Mac OS X
Safari 522.12.1

Répondre à MarsuBoss

13

neointhematrix, le 28 aoû 2007 à 11:33:44

Ca y'est je l'ai fait et le message retourné est :"error 2003 (HY000) Can't connect to mysql server on 'localhost' (10061)"

Configuration: Windows XP
Firefox 1.5.0.12

Répondre à neointhematrix

14

Ohm-WorK, le 28 aoû 2007 à 11:36:40

Problème de configuration pour moi. La vie est une maladie mortelle, sexuellement transmissible ­(Woody Allen)

Répondre à Ohm-WorK

15

MarsuBoss, le 28 aoû 2007 à 11:39:11

Juste pour savoir, ton pare feu tourne ? Si oui, tu autorises le port pour MySQL ?

Configuration: Mac OS X
Safari 522.12.1

Répondre à MarsuBoss

16

neointhematrix, le 28 aoû 2007 à 11:45:07

Salut, le pare feu windows est desactivé, apparemment sur le pc il n'y a que kapersky anti virus mais impossible de le lancer celui là... Est-ce que lui peut bloquer Mysql? (en même temps pourquoi mysql et pas apache???)


Merci encore à tous de votre aide.

Configuration: Windows XP
Firefox 1.5.0.12

Répondre à neointhematrix

17

MarsuBoss, le 28 aoû 2007 à 11:50:23

Kapersky tourne aussi le pare feu ou seulement l'anti virus ? Tu peux le desactiver pour le moment, et verfies si mysql marche ou pas...?

PS : N'oublie pas redemarrer Wamp, on sait jamais ;)

Configuration: Mac OS X
Safari 522.12.1

Répondre à MarsuBoss

19

neointhematrix, le 28 aoû 2007 à 11:56:08

Apparemment c'est que l'antivirus. Est ce que le fait de changer le port de mysql peut arranger et si oui comment procéder?

Configuration: Windows XP
Firefox 1.5.0.12

Répondre à neointhematrix

18

Ohm-WorK, le 28 aoû 2007 à 11:52:32

Mysql a un port particulier (3306), apache le 80 celui de la nav, donc pas de blocage. La vie est une maladie mortelle, sexuellement transmissible ­(Woody Allen)

Répondre à Ohm-WorK

20

MarsuBoss, le 28 aoû 2007 à 11:57:46

J'utilise jamais kapersky donc je sais pas comment... Désolé :-(

Configuration: Mac OS X
Safari 522.12.1

Répondre à MarsuBoss

21

neointhematrix, le 28 aoû 2007 à 11:59:21

Bon ben là je sais vraiment plus quoi faire... ca craint vraiment là...

Configuration: Windows XP
Firefox 1.5.0.12

Répondre à neointhematrix

22

Ohm-WorK, le 28 aoû 2007 à 12:00:36

J't'es donné une soluce, un peu de courage très cher ! lol sinon j'ai pas d'autre solution La vie est une maladie mortelle, sexuellement transmissible ­(Woody Allen)

Répondre à Ohm-WorK

23

MarsuBoss, le 28 aoû 2007 à 13:51:28

Je viens de regarder sur le site de kaspersky et je comprends peu. Tu peux desactiver "Anti-Hacker" dans la configuration de kaspersky et redemarres wamp pour verifier si mysql marche ?

Configuration: Mac OS X
Safari 522.12.1

Répondre à MarsuBoss

24

seb4242, le 17 jan 2008 à 16:10:50

Salut à vous,
le problème venait chez moi de Skype, il utilisait le port 80 !

Répondre à seb4242

28

hawaii, le 8 mai 2008 à 21:10:07

You are BRILLIANT!!!
C'etait Skype!

Répondre à hawaii

25

Gauthier, le 6 fév 2008 à 19:31:23

Bonjour,

De mon coté le problème ma l'air un peu différent, je lance le service MySQL et au bout de 2-3 seconde il se coupe

J'ai deja reinstaller le service et wamp au complet plusieurs fois rien y change

Ce qui me paraît bizzare c'est que ça marchait hier

Répondre à Gauthier

26

dan78, le 7 fév 2008 à 17:44:05

Bonjour,
J' ai le même problème que Gauthier mais sous xampp. Le start manuel marche mais si je coche svc le service se referme. Il y a un killer de services ?
J'ai arreté avast et le pare feu windows... idem
Désolé si j'encombre j'ai déjà posté un sujet similaire aujourd'hui mais dans le forum webmaster
Merci pour votre aide

Répondre à dan78

27

marco, le 22 avr 2008 à 16:18:39
  • +1

Vérifie que tu n'as pas un processus mysqld-nt.exe qui tourne à l'aide du gestionnaire de tâches (ancienne version mysql installée), arrête ce processus.
Ensuite, dans tes services (click droit Poste de travail- Gérer- Services), trouve le service wampmysqld qui doit etre arreté et en manuel, à l'aide des propriétés, passe le en automatique et démarre le et hop le tour est joué !

Répondre à marco